Output de2923ea6d4b9f2c72f965280d5ebfd1c6afdb13f43409038a951ebe77e8987e:0

value
57908450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f70d53f2e2cb95bc20a4f00e79748b26060c52f OP_EQUAL
address
336fECGnab6q4kRp4a6S3GumuSv6n7G9xU
transaction
de2923ea6d4b9f2c72f965280d5ebfd1c6afdb13f43409038a951ebe77e8987e
confirmations
356333
spent
true